Property summary
This exceptional Compton, CA investment opportunity presents a 9,375 square foot mixed-use property ideally situated on a 24,429 square foot lot. The property comprises two, two-story buildings constructed in 1970 and 1973, offering a blend of medical office, shopping center, and traditional office spaces. Currently boasting a NOI of $21,240, a pro-forma NOI of $140,185 projects significant upside potential for investors. The asking price is $1,475,000, representing a current cap rate of 1.44% and a pro-forma cap rate of 9.50%. The property features 26 parking spaces and benefits from a prime location less than three-quarters of a mile from the Compton Blue Line Station, and within two miles of the 105 and 710 Freeways, ensuring excellent accessibility. Its prominent 163-foot frontage on Willowbrook Avenue provides exceptional visibility. The strong demographics, with over 50,000 residents within a one-mile radius and over 300,000 within three miles, create a substantial potential customer base. The property is zoned COCL and includes two APNs: 6153-029-014, 6153-029-027, and 6153-030-001. This multi-tenant property offers a compelling opportunity for both owner-users and investors seeking a high-growth potential investment in a densely populated area of Los Angeles County. The property's location near Downtown Compton provides access to a range of amenities and services.
